Medical Center Window Cleaning in Denver County, CO

Medical center window cleaning services focus on maintaining clear, streak-free glass for healthcare facilities and related properties. This service includes cleaning interior and exterior windows, glass partitions, skylights, and other glazed surfaces to ensure optimal visibility and a professional appearance. Projects often involve high or hard-to-reach windows, large glass facades, or specialized glass features that require careful handling and proper equipment.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of cleaning, the safety measures involved, and how the service can help uphold cleanliness standards essential for healthcare environments.

Before requesting window cleaning for a medical center, property owners should consider the specific types of glass surfaces present, any access restrictions, and the preferred cleaning frequency. It’s important to communicate if there are sensitive areas or specialized glass that may require gentle cleaning methods. Additionally, understanding whether the service includes interior, exterior, or both sides of the windows can help ensure the project meets the facility's needs. Proper planning and clear expectations can contribute to maintaining a professional and hygienic environment for staff and visitors alike.
